Maryland Surf Forecast map for predicting the best wave and wind conditions across the region. For surfers, the map shows the most powerful swell tracking across near-shore open water and not the peak waves experienced by boats out at sea. Move your mouse over the ocean swell symbols or the surf breaks on the coastline to see a more detailed surf forecast including wave period and wind conditions. The forecast updates every 6 hours and most live weather reports update every hour. You can animate the Maryland Surf map or show live wind and wave conditions as reported from wavebuoys and local weather stations. Similar to Delaware, Maryland's surf can be few and far between. With a broad continental shelf stretching out, the surf generally doesn't pack a punch and have enough power to create a consistent wave, although that doesn't mean that the coast is a stranger to good surf. Hurricane swells out of the Atlantic can stir up some excellent waves around the Ocean City area which is in general the most popular area to surf on the Maryland coast. If you're up for a bit of exploring, then grab yourself a 4WD and head down Assateague Island and bag yourself one of the many waves that frequent this part of Maryland. Crowds can be a problem in summer, but so can surf, with winter months being far the best time to surf.
